Understanding RFID Technology

RFID technology uses electromagnetic fields to automatically identify and track tags attached to objects. These tags contain electronically stored information that can be read by RFID readers without direct line-of-sight, allowing for rapid and accurate data capture. An RFID system consists of three main components:

  1. Tags: Small devices that store information about the asset. Tags can be passive, active, or semi-passive, depending on their power source and range capabilities.
  2. Readers: Devices that communicate with tags to retrieve the stored information. Readers can be handheld or fixed, depending on the application.
  3. Software: Systems that process and manage the data collected by readers, integrating it into existing enterprise resource planning (ERP) systems for comprehensive asset management.

Benefits of RFID in Asset Tracking

RFID technology offers several advantages over traditional asset tracking methods, such as barcodes or manual entry:

  1. Real-Time Visibility: RFID provides continuous, real-time tracking of assets, allowing businesses to know the exact location and status of each item at any given time. This enhances inventory management, reduces loss, and improves asset utilization.

  2. Increased Accuracy: Unlike barcodes, which require manual scanning, RFID tags can be read automatically without line-of-sight. This reduces human error and ensures more accurate data collection.

  3. Improved Efficiency: RFID speeds up asset tracking processes, such as inventory counts, asset audits, and stocktaking, freeing up valuable time and resources for other critical tasks.

  4. Enhanced Security: RFID can help prevent theft and unauthorized access by providing real-time alerts when assets are moved without authorization.

  5. Scalability: RFID systems can easily scale to accommodate growing businesses and expanding asset inventories, making it a versatile solution for companies of all sizes.

Applications of RFID in Asset Tracking

RFID technology is used in various industries to streamline asset tracking and improve operational efficiency. Some key applications include:

  1. Manufacturing: RFID is used to track raw materials, work-in-progress, and finished goods throughout the production process. This ensures optimal inventory levels, reduces waste, and enhances production planning.

  2. Healthcare: Hospitals and medical facilities use RFID to track medical equipment, pharmaceuticals, and patient records. This improves patient safety, reduces equipment loss, and ensures regulatory compliance.

  3. Retail: Retailers use RFID to manage inventory, prevent theft, and enhance the customer shopping experience. RFID enables accurate stock levels, faster checkout processes, and efficient returns management.

  4. Logistics and Supply Chain: RFID is critical in tracking shipments, pallets, and containers throughout the supply chain. This enhances visibility, reduces delays, and improves overall supply chain efficiency.

  5. Transportation: Public transport systems and logistics companies use RFID to track vehicles, manage fleet operations, and ensure timely maintenance. This optimizes route planning, reduces downtime, and improves service reliability.

  6. Construction: Construction companies use RFID to track tools, equipment, and materials on job sites. This reduces loss, ensures proper utilization, and improves project management.

Implementing RFID for Asset Tracking

Implementing an RFID asset tracking system involves several key steps:

  1. Needs Assessment: Determine the specific needs and objectives of your asset tracking system. Identify the types of assets to be tracked, the desired level of detail, and the expected benefits.

  2. System Design: Design an RFID system tailored to your requirements. This includes selecting the appropriate tags, readers, and software, as well as determining the optimal placement of readers for maximum coverage.

  3. Installation and Integration: Install the RFID hardware and integrate the system with your existing ERP or asset management software. Ensure seamless data flow and compatibility with other business processes.

  4. Testing and Calibration: Test the RFID system to ensure accurate and reliable performance. Calibrate the readers and tags to optimize read ranges and minimize interference.

  5. Training and Support: Train your staff on how to use the RFID system effectively. Provide ongoing support and maintenance to ensure the system operates smoothly.

Future Prospects of RFID in Asset Tracking

As technology advances, the capabilities of RFID in asset tracking continue to expand. Some future trends and developments include:

  1. Integration with IoT: Combining RFID with the Internet of Things (IoT) will enhance asset tracking by enabling real-time data sharing and advanced analytics. This will provide deeper insights into asset utilization and operational efficiency.

  2. Improved Tag Technology: Advances in RFID tag technology, such as increased memory capacity and enhanced durability, will expand the range of applications and improve performance in challenging environments.

  3. Cost Reduction: As RFID technology becomes more widespread, the cost of tags and readers is expected to decrease, making it more accessible to small and medium-sized businesses.

  4. Enhanced Security Features: Future RFID systems will incorporate advanced security features, such as encryption and authentication, to prevent unauthorized access and data breaches.

  5. Sustainability: RFID technology will play a crucial role in promoting sustainability by improving asset lifecycle management, reducing waste, and enabling more efficient resource utilization.
